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Inc: FDA regulatory profile

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Inc appears in 6 indexed U.S. FDA records: 6 recall records, naming 6 distinct products. Latest dated event: a recall record dated 2026-07-08. Observations run 2026-06-10 to 2026-07-08 — 28 days, 6 dated records across 1 calendar year, busiest 2026 with 6. Recalls: 1 Class I (17%), 4 Class II (67%) and 1 Class III (17%); 6 ongoing by lifecycle status, reported 2026-06-10 to 2026-07-08; 6 with an FDA recall number, 6 with an initiation date, across 1 state, grouped into 5 FDA recall events. Every figure here is a count or a date computed from the indexed FDA datasets over a finite window: coverage-limited activity signals, never quality ratings or judgements about the firm. Recall records: Fexofenadine Hydrochloride Tablets (D-0654-2026, Class III, 2026-07-08), Perampanel CIII Tablets (D-0628-2026, Class II, 2026-07-01), DOXOrubin Hydrochloride Liposome injection (D-0580-2026, Class I, 2026-06-17) and Budesonide Inhalation Suspension (D-0607-2026, Class II, 2026-06-17). Recalling-firm addresses are recorded in NJ.
